WebTracheostomy (or other procedures/surgeries involving the airway including tube changes) Patients undergoing procedures necessitating prone positioning such as: Posterior cervical spine Thoracic, lumbar spine Sacral procedures Video assisted thoracoscopic surgery (VATS) Face and neck surgery Gastrostomy and jejunostomy WebThe practice of performing tracheostomy and gastrostomy together has been documented since the 1970s. In 1980, Glenn et al1 reported case studies of 4 patients with brain-stem pathology who had undergone tracheostomy and gastrostomy procedures concomitantly. WebJun 10, 2024 · Usual Approach. A trach/PEG allows for transfer and placement in an LTACH for continued weaning attempts. The procedures are not technically difficult, both can be done at beside in the ICU or in the operating room, and take about an hour.
